Output 76331515ea7c0964cc33c0509804c0d6de8669bf159cd2b29e393289abe37892:1

value
6614063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 106780bdebc0e56461e53b1d271b2de25d97249f OP_EQUAL
address
33Bkj7wW8rHvAHetsQ1KUWQwKPSRnwNg14
transaction
76331515ea7c0964cc33c0509804c0d6de8669bf159cd2b29e393289abe37892
spent
true